src/share/vm/ci/ciClassList.hpp

changeset 1573
dd57230ba8fe
parent 1572
97125851f396
child 1907
c18cbe5936b8
     1.1 --- a/src/share/vm/ci/ciClassList.hpp	Tue Jan 05 13:05:58 2010 +0100
     1.2 +++ b/src/share/vm/ci/ciClassList.hpp	Tue Jan 05 15:21:25 2010 +0100
     1.3 @@ -43,6 +43,8 @@
     1.4  class ciObject;
     1.5  class   ciNullObject;
     1.6  class   ciInstance;
     1.7 +class     ciCallSite;
     1.8 +class     ciMethodHandle;
     1.9  class   ciMethod;
    1.10  class   ciMethodData;
    1.11  class     ciReceiverTypeData;  // part of ciMethodData
    1.12 @@ -79,6 +81,7 @@
    1.13  // Any more access must be given explicitly.
    1.14  #define CI_PACKAGE_ACCESS_TO           \
    1.15  friend class ciObjectFactory;          \
    1.16 +friend class ciCallSite;               \
    1.17  friend class ciConstantPoolCache;      \
    1.18  friend class ciField;                  \
    1.19  friend class ciConstant;               \
    1.20 @@ -94,6 +97,7 @@
    1.21  friend class ciInstance;               \
    1.22  friend class ciMethod;                 \
    1.23  friend class ciMethodData;             \
    1.24 +friend class ciMethodHandle;           \
    1.25  friend class ciReceiverTypeData;       \
    1.26  friend class ciSymbol;                 \
    1.27  friend class ciArray;                  \

mercurial